Double Hets - Odds

Printable View

  • 02-18-2009, 04:24 AM
    BPHERP
    Double Hets - Odds
    I am looking into getting some Double Hets.

    My question, of course, has to do with odds.

    If I were to attempt to produce, say, hypothetically, Snows...

    What would the odds be if I bred:

    • Axanthic Het for albino x Albino Het for Axanthic

    .vs
    • Double Het for Snow x Double Het for Snow


    Any light that someone can shed is most appreciated.

    dreese88
    Re: Double Hets - Odds
    dblhet * dblhet would be 1/16

    im not sure of visual + het * het + visual...1/8 maybe? all normal appearing offspring would be dbl het for snow though
  • 02-18-2009, 08:09 AM
    asplundii
    Re: Double Hets - Odds
    I think the odds of the visual/het x visual/het are actually 1/4. Odds for each component alone is 1/2 (i.e. visual axanthinc x het axanthic = 50% axanthic and 50% het axanthic) And 1/2 x 1/2 = 1/4
  • 02-18-2009, 08:21 AM
    Wh00h0069
    Re: Double Hets - Odds
    From geneticswizard.com

    Axanthic het albino X double het snow:
    12.5% Het. axanthic
    25% Double het snow
    12.5% Albino het. axanthic
    12.5% Axanthic,
    25% Axanthic, Het. albino
    12.5% Snow

    Double het snow X double het snow:
    6.25% Normal
    12.5% Het. albino
    6.25% Albino
    12.5% Het. axanthic
    25% Double het snow
    12.5% Albino het. axanthic
    6.25% Axanthic
    12.5% Axanthic, het. albino
    6.25% Snow

    Hope this helps.

    Wh00h0069
    Re: Double Hets - Odds
    Another option, which in my opinion is much better, would be to buy and breed an albino het snow to an axanthic het snow. This would be a more expensive project to get into, but the odds are much better. All hatchlings would be either visuals or hets, no possibles here. Here are the odds:

    Axanthic het albino X Albino het axanthic

    25% Double het snow
    25% Albino het. Axanthic
    25% Axanthic het. Albino
    25% Snow
